![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
ACM
wwlyf52o1314
这个作者很懒,什么都没留下…
展开
-
矩阵相乘
#include int main(){ int a[100][100],b[100][100]; int m,n,s,t; while((scanf("%d%d",&m,&n))!=EOF && m>=1 && n>=1) { int i,j; for(i=0;i<m;i++) { for(j=0;j<n;j++) scanf("原创 2012-02-22 11:53:04 · 228 阅读 · 0 评论 -
大数阶乘
#include /*计算0到10000的阶乘*/#define max 10000int main() { int result[50000]; //保存结算结果的数组 int num; //计算阶乘的数字 while((scanf("%d",&num))!=EOF) { result[0] = 1; int weishu = 1; //结果原创 2012-02-22 11:49:34 · 276 阅读 · 0 评论 -
名侦探柯南
柯南又遇到了一个棘手的案子:一个贵族的家里被盗。这个贵族的家里非常有钱,但这家主人的习惯很怪异,他将所有的金银珠宝都磨成粉装到几个分开的袋子里。由于之前并没有记录,所以主人并不知道这次被盗自己损失了多少钱。几天后,盗窃犯被抓住,但是他身上仅有一个盗窃时用的包,盗窃走的财产早已经挥霍一空。很显然,盗窃犯一定会使自己偷走的东西的总价值最大,柯南虽然断案如神,但是他却无法计算出盗窃犯到底盗走了价值多少钱原创 2012-02-22 14:22:09 · 437 阅读 · 0 评论 -
大数乘法
# include# include# includevoid multiply(char* a,char* b,char* c){ int i,j,ca,cb,* s; ca=strlen(a); cb=strlen(b); s=(int*)malloc(sizeof(int)*(ca+cb));//分配内存 for (i原创 2012-02-22 11:51:23 · 189 阅读 · 0 评论 -
采药
辰辰是个很有潜能、天资聪颖的孩子,他的梦想是称为世界上最伟大的医师。为此,他想拜附近最有威望的医师为师。医师为了判断他的资质,给他出了一个难题。医师把他带到个到处都是草药的山洞里对他说:“孩子,这个山洞里有一些不同的草药,采每一株都需要一些时间,每一株也有它自身的价值。我会给你一段时间,在这段时间里,你可以采到一些草药。如果你是一个聪明的孩子,你应该可以让采到的草药的总价值最大。”原创 2012-02-24 17:37:05 · 281 阅读 · 0 评论 -
最长公共子序列
#include #include #include #define MAX 100int max(int a,int b){ if(a>=b) return a; else return b;}int main(){ //LCS可以进行简单的文本相似度测量 char *s1,*s2; s1=(char *)malloc原创 2012-03-10 16:10:31 · 250 阅读 · 0 评论 -
最长公共子串
#include #include #include #define MAX 100int main(){ //COM可以进行简单的文本相似度测量 char *s1,*s2; s1=(char *)malloc(sizeof(char)*MAX); s2=(char *)malloc(sizeof(char)*MAX); while((scan原创 2012-03-10 17:57:33 · 208 阅读 · 0 评论 -
最大连续子段和
#include#include #define MAX 100int main(){ int n; while((scanf("%d",&n))!=EOF && n>0) { int *a,*dp; a=(int *)malloc(sizeof(int)*n); dp=(int *)malloc(sizeof(int)*n); int i;原创 2012-03-10 20:26:44 · 255 阅读 · 0 评论